There isn’t a set period of time for replacing fire extinguishers because they exist in a variety of sizes, compositions, and extinguishing chemicals. A yearly inspection is the best way to ensure that your extinguishers are still functional. The cylinders can then be kept in use for decades by having internal inspections, pressure testing, and recharge services performed on them.

However, if you ever find issues during an inspection, such as a rusted or corroded cylinder, missing or broken components, erroneous gauge readings, or a missing inspection label, you should replace your fire extinguishers. A cylinder that fails a pressure test is one that should be discarded and replaced with a fresh one.
